Pictorial Travel Guide: Galapagos’ Punta Moreno
Wild dogs once roamed the lava fields of Punta Moreno on Isabela Island, living off of brackish water and marine iguanas and sea lions. Their origins likely lie with the…
Share
Input your search keywords and press Enter.